The Onyx had four 64-bit R4400 CPUs, 128MB RAM, RealityEngine2, and Sirius Video board, to replace a room full of other equipment used in 1992. This is one of the first examples of a real-time 3D video compositing system used in a television broadcast. [5] [6] The Onyx was employed in early 1995 for software development kit for the Nintendo 64.
The IndyCam is a small fixed-focus digital video camera, co-developed by SGI and Teleview Research. [7] [4] It can be mounted above the monitor, or hand-held. It is one of the first desktop video cameras [1] and the first to come standard on a computer. [5] With the bundled software, it can be used for video conferencing, video editing, or ...
